Output 56afc170c816468541e3ac18ca44a43ca72442206515943ad9b62439b905b2bb:0

value
37284629
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c7a34e799ebe0a641d532dfec9984cd1ad3c54e OP_EQUALVERIFY OP_CHECKSIG
address
154B8WU7oqczQH9e9NjQbYFG7VwupSHxRK
transaction
56afc170c816468541e3ac18ca44a43ca72442206515943ad9b62439b905b2bb
spent
true